Collagen Peptides: A Game Changer for Sports Nutrition

Collagen peptides have emerged as a revolutionary supplement within the sports nutrition realm, gaining attention among athletes and fitness enthusiasts alike. These peptides are derived from collagen, the most abundant protein in the human body, contributing to the health of connective tissues, skin, and joints. When hydrolyzed, collagen breaks down into smaller peptides that are easily absorbed by the body. This enhanced absorbability makes collagen peptides a preferred choice among athletes seeking to improve recovery and performance. Notably, supplementing with collagen can help repair damaged tissues and reduce joint pain. Scientific studies have shown that regular consumption can also elevate the levels of important amino acids which support muscle recovery. Furthermore, these peptides are versatile and can be incorporated into various diets, including smoothies, protein shakes, and baked goods. Such convenience encourages daily consumption, potentially resulting in significant benefits over time. As a sports nutrition game changer, collagen peptides not only foster better athletic performance but also promote overall health and well-being, making them an essential addition to any athlete’s regimen.

The benefits of collagen peptides extend beyond just muscle recovery. Many athletes face challenges related to joint pain and inflammation stemming from repetitive motion or heavy impact on the body. Collagen supplementation has been shown to reduce these issues, thanks to its role in maintaining cartilage integrity. Cartilage, the tissue that cushions joints, relies heavily on collagen for its structure and function. By increasing collagen levels, athletes can expect greater joint flexibility and reduced risk of injuries during intense training sessions. Moreover, collagen peptides are linked to improved skin elasticity and hydration, providing added beauty benefits, which can be appealing even for those outside the athletic community. This multifaceted approach to health is what makes collagen a sought-after option, especially for those looking to support their physical performance while enhancing their overall appearance. Many brands now offer various formulations of collagen peptides, making it easier than ever to find a product that fits individual needs. It’s essential, however, to consult with healthcare providers for appropriate dosages to maximize the benefits derived from collagen supplementation.

Choosing the Right Collagen Supplement

With a growing range of collagen supplements available on the market, choosing the right one can be intimidating for prospective users. Not all collagen supplements are created equally, and understanding the differences is crucial. First, it’s important to know the source of collagen; marine collagen, for instance, is rich in Type I collagen, which is beneficial for skin and bones, whereas bovine collagen contains Types I and III, promoting skin health and joint support. Additionally, checking for hydrolyzed formulas ensures better absorption of peptides, leading to optimal benefits. Another factor to consider is additional ingredients in the supplement; some products contain vitamins and minerals like vitamin C, which synergize with collagen for improved effects. Finally, investigating the brand’s reputation and checking for third-party testing can enhance trust in product quality. Reading customer reviews and testimonials can also provide insights into the efficacy of specific collagen supplements. By taking the time to research and select the right product, users can maximize the health benefits associated with collagen peptides as part of a comprehensive nutrition regimen aimed at enhancing sports performance.
